The working voltage and breaking capacity of the Vacuum Contact are low, the application area is wide, and the material is required to have a low gas content. Therefore, they must be infiltrated or sintered under a high vacuum. Vacuum Contact (WCAg) is widely used in various grades of vacuum switches.
